文摘1,7-Hydride transfer-involved dearomatization of quinolines toward C3-spiro hydroquinoline derivatives has been developed.This method offers a protocol to achieve the dearomatization of electron-deficient arenes via the redox-neutral hydride transfer process.A series of C3-spiro hydroquinolines can be provided in moderate to excellent yields(up to 98%)with good diastereoselectivities.Significant advantages such as high step-and atomeconomy,as well as redox-neutral and mild conditions,make it an appealing alternative to achieve the dearomatization of quinolines.
